Nearly a year after its release, Forspoken continues to spark heated debate among players, even in its current free-to-play iteration on PS Plus. Those who experienced it for free are just as divided in their opinions as those who paid full price.
The December 2024 PS Plus Extra and Premium lineup announcement revealed a surprisingly positive reaction to Forspoken (alongside Sonic Frontiers), with many players expressing anticipation.
However, a significant portion of those who gave Forspoken a try abandoned it within hours, citing "ridiculous dialogue" and a weak narrative. While some appreciated the combat, parkour, and exploration, the general consensus points to the story and dialogue as major detractors, rendering the experience unbearable for many.
It seems PS Plus hasn't revitalized Forspoken's reception; the game's inconsistency remains a significant hurdle. In this action RPG, Frey, a young woman from New York, is inexplicably transported to the breathtaking yet perilous land of Athia. Armed with newfound magical abilities, Frey must navigate the vast landscape, battle monstrous creatures, and defeat powerful matriarchs known as the Tantas to find her way back home.
